# Break-Glass Access — Timetabler Core

If the Rostrum timetable solver for the Ashvale school district locks out all admin sessions, use break-glass. Conditions: solver stuck mid-run during enrollment week, no admin reachable, on-call lead approves. Log the incident in the Rostrum tracker first. Break-glass grants 60 minutes of root on the solver node; all actions are recorded. At the console prompt, enter the recovery passphrase shown below.

vault phrase of fahip-bagag = drudor-ulays-zoreth-fenir-rusiel-jorir-ulair-joreth-ulavan-ralael

Finance Review Summary — Orrin & Blythe Manufacturing

For the finance team: warranty provisions for the Calder stove range were exceeded by 41% this period, driven by thermostat failures in the second production batch. We have restated the provision using a revised failure-rate curve and booked an additional accrual. Supplier recovery negotiations are progressing but should not be assumed in forecasts. Cash impact lands mostly in the next two quarters. Please hold these figures closely until the audit committee has reviewed the context below.

confidential, yagaf-kaguf: The eastern region missed its Kasok quota by 57.3 percent last quarter. Rusielek Works plans to raise the Kelix list price by 37.6 percent in February. The pricing group signed off on a budget of $308.5 million for Project Quenwyn. The renewal with Norwynax Foods closes at $199.4 million a year, 2.4 percent above the last contract.

## Key Ceremony Checklist — Item 7 (CastCheck Signing Key)

On-call: before rotating the signing key for CastCheck, our podcast feed validator, make sure both witnesses are on the bridge call and the old key is marked retired in the ledger. Don't skip the dry-run validation against the sample feeds — last quarter we signed a batch with the stale key and revalidated 4k feeds overnight. Once the new key is generated, seal it in the ceremony vault. The vault's recovery passphrase is the one written here.

unlock words, bawef-kahap: sorax-sorir-quenys-aldok